  • Grains must be dried thoroughly otherwise there are chances of rottening.
  • Grains must be stored in a place which is free of moisture.
  • In godowns, chemical used to prevent rats and insects must be used carefully in such as way that grains are not contaminated.
  • Storage places should be well-ventilated.
